Why Delivery Strain Increases as You Grow

The Real Risk Isn’t Individual Performance — It’s Systemic Weakness

Project Delivery Diagnostic for Growing Project-Driven Firms

As project volume expands, informal systems begin to fail.

Common signs include:

  • Projects that feel busy but inconsistent
  • Margin erosion despite strong revenue
  • Reactive change management
  • Limited visibility across live projects
  • Governance dependent on individuals
  • Delivery strain as teams scale

Many organisations attempt to solve this with additional effort or generic training.

But the issue is rarely capability.

It is structural.

What the Project Delivery Diagnostic Covers

What the Project Delivery Diagnostic Covers

The Real Risk Isn’t Individual Performance — It’s Systemic Weakness

This is a structured performance intervention — not a generic workshop.

The engagement includes:

Phase 1 – Executive Insight

  • Director-level interview
  • Portfolio context review
  • Identification of strategic delivery concerns

Phase 2 – Delivery System Stress Test

  • Facilitated on-site intervention
  • Project lifecycle mapping
  • Risk and change control simulation
  • Margin erosion identification
  • Governance gap exposure

Phase 3 – Executive Findings & Roadmap

  • Delivery maturity scoring
  • Systemic weakness summary
  • Commercial risk mapping
  • Structured improvement pathway
  • Director debrief session
